Publisher Description

Gone with the Wind a novel by Margaret Mitchell, published in 1936. Gone with the Wind takes place in the southern United States in the state of Georgia during the American Civil War (1861–1865) and the Reconstruction Era (1865–1877) that followed the war. The novel unfolds against the backdrop of rebellion wherein seven southern states, Georgia among them, have declared their secession from the United States (the "Union") and formed the Confederate States of America (the "Confederacy"). A dispute over states' rights has arisen involving enslaved African people who were the source of manual labor on cotton plantations throughout the South.
